What is CT Comfort Control?
CT Comfort Control operates as a specialized provider of residential and commercial climate management solutions. The company distinguishes itself through a commitment to cutting-edge, energy-efficient equipment and a service-first philosophy that prioritizes long-term customer relationships. By integrating technical expertise with a community-centric business model, the firm has established a durable competitive advantage in the HVAC and energy management landscape.

How much funding has CT Comfort Control raised?
CT Comfort Control has raised a total of $150K across 1 funding round:
Debt
$150K
Debt (2020): $150K with participation from PPP
